Budgeting Basics
Taking charge of your money is a crucial step towards obtaining your monetary objectives. Budgeting, a systematic plan, empowers you to observe your income and costs, enabling you to make intelligent choices. A well-structured budget helps you distribute your capital effectively, lowering unnecessary outlays and enhancing your savings.
- Start by formulating a budget that represents your current fiscal circumstances.
- Pinpoint your sources of earnings.
- Group your expenditures into necessary and non-essential categories.
- Set achievable outlay caps for each category.
Review your budget periodically and implement any necessary changes. Remember, budgeting is an ongoing plan that requires commitment.

Debt Management Strategies: Get Out of Debt and Stay There
Achieving financial freedom is a journey that often requires confronting our debt. A solid plan for managing debt can empower you to not only pay off your existing obligations but also cultivate lasting behaviors to prevent future accumulation.
Here are some key approaches to consider:
* **Create a Detailed Budget:**
Tracking your income and expenses is the first phase in gaining control of your finances. A comprehensive budget will reveal areas where you can potentially trim spending.
* **Prioritize Debt Payments:**
Categorize your debts based on interest rates, focusing the highest-interest accounts first. This method can help you save money on rates in the long run.
* **Explore Debt Consolidation:**
Combining multiple debts into a single payment with a lower interest rate can simplify your payments and may reduce your overall financial load.
Remember, managing debt is a marathon, not a sprint. Commitment to your goals and seeking professional guidance when needed can set you on the path to financial prosperity.
